#385bd1 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#385bd1 is composed of 22% red, 35.7%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 73.2% cyan, 56.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 226.3 degrees, a saturation of 62.4% and a lightness of 52%. #385bd1 color hex could be obtained by blending #70b6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#385bd1

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020308 is the darkest color, while #f7f9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#385bd1

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#838486 is the less saturated color, while #1247f7 is the most saturated one.
